vanilla syrup

sirop de vanille · A sweet, aromatic syrup made by dissolving equal-weight sugar in water and infusing with vanilla, creating a pourable, shelf-stable flavoring agent used to sweeten and aromatize beverages, desserts, and preparations where granular sugar would not dissolve evenly.

vanilla syrup
Family · Syrups, glazes & reductionsDifficulty · EasyMake-ahead · YesYield · 200g sugar + 200g water = 400g vanilla syrup (volume approximately 380–385 mL; slight mass loss possible if significant evaporation occurs during heating)

The formula

1 part sugar : 1 part water (by weight)

1:1 ratio by weight. Mass is conserved during dissolution (200g + 200g = 400g total); volume is approximately 380–385 mL due to partial volume displacement when sugar crystals integrate into the water matrix. For cocktails, 2:1 'rich' vanilla syrup is also used, but the classical Foundation is 1:1.

Ingredients

BaseGranulated sugarWhite crystalline sucrose; contributes sweetness, volume, and preservative effect through high sugar concentration. Use standard granulated, not caster (too fine) or coarse (dissolves unevenly).
LiquidWaterFiltered or soft water preferred to avoid mineral interference with crystallization. Tap water with heavy chlorine may impart off-flavors.
AromaticsVanilla beanOne 3–4 inch Madagascar Bourbon bean per 200g batch. Split lengthwise to expose cavé (seed paste). Lower-quality or dried beans yield weak infusion. Tahitian vanilla offers floral, fruity notes; Madagascar offers classic creamy warmth.
AromaticsVanilla extract (optional)Use as supplemental booster at 1 tsp per 200g batch, or as sole vanilla source when no fresh beans available. Pure extract (no imitation vanilla) only.

Method

  1. 1Combine sugar and water in a non-reactive saucepan (stainless steel or enamel). Do not stir once boiling begins.Sugar dissolves completely at 100°C; stirring introduces air bubbles and can cause premature crystallization by promoting seed crystal formation.
  2. 2Heat over medium-high, stirring gently just until sugar fully dissolves and liquid reaches a full boil.Full boil indicates saturation point reached; dissolve time must be brief to minimize water loss through evaporation and concentrate the syrup.
  3. 3Remove from heat immediately. Add split vanilla bean, submerging it completely. Cover the saucepan.Off-heat infusion prevents caramelization (which occurs above 320°F/160°C) and over-reduction of the syrup. Covering traps volatile aromatic compounds that would otherwise escape with steam.
  4. 4Steep for 30 minutes to 2 hours, depending on desired intensity. Longer steeping extracts more vanillin and flavor compounds.Vanilla flavor compounds (vanillin, eugenol, coumarin depending on origin) extract slowly into the hydroalcoholic syrup medium. 2 hours at room temperature is sufficient for most applications; overnight in the refrigerator yields maximum intensity.
  5. 5Strain through a fine-mesh sieve or cheesecloth into a clean glass bottle. Press the vanilla bean gently to extract retained syrup. Discard bean (or reserve for secondary use in sugar).Fine straining removes visible cavé and any particulates that would cause cloudiness. The spent bean can be dried and buried in sugar to create vanilla sugar.

Techniques that matter

Infusion

Steeping vanilla in hot syrup extracts fat-soluble aromatic compounds (vanillin, eugenol) that water alone cannot fully dissolve. The sugar acts as a carrier and preservative for these volatiles.

Crystallization control

Proper technique (off-heat vanilla addition, minimal agitation) prevents sucrose re-crystallization. The 1:1 ratio is below the maximum supersaturation point, making the syrup physically stable.

Pasteurization

Heating to boiling point (212°F/100°C) kills surface microorganisms and extends shelf life. When stored refrigerated and clean, this provides 3–4 weeks of stability.

Variations & derivatives

Rich vanilla syrup (2:1)Modern craft cocktail bars

2 parts sugar : 1 part water by weight. Thicker, more intensely sweet, pours slower. Preferred for stirred cocktails (Old Fashioned, Manhattan variation) where dilution must be controlled. Less water means faster dilution in ice-stirred drinks.

Alcohol-preserved vanilla syrupProfessional and craft production

Add 10–20% by volume of 40% ABV vodka (or high-proof neutral grain spirit) to finished syrup. The ethanol inhibits microbial growth, extending refrigerator shelf life from 4 weeks to 3+ months. Common in commercial production.

Lavender vanilla syrupFrench Provence, American specialty coffee

Add 1 tbsp dried culinary lavender buds (French variety) during steeping. Steep separately 10 minutes, strain, then combine. Used in lavender vanilla lattes and floral desserts.

Sirop de vanille à la crèmeFrench pastry terminology

A heavier, creamier vanilla syrup where butterfat or cream is incorporated (typically 1:1:0.25 water:sugar:cream ratio). Used for finishing warm pastries, allowing a glossy, velvety coating. Not shelf-stable.

Substitutions

  • Vanilla beanVanilla extractUse 1 tsp pure vanilla extract per 200g batch (added after boiling, off heat). Less authentic — extract lacks the fat-soluble compounds from the pod cavé — but acceptable for quick preparation or budget constraints.
  • Vanilla syrupHoney + vanillaEqual sweetness substitution: replace 1 oz vanilla syrup with ¾ oz honey + 2-3 drops vanilla extract. Different flavor profile (honey vs. cane sugar) and viscosity. Not 1:1 equivalent.changes result
  • Vanilla syrupMaple syrupUse in equal amounts for desserts where maple flavor is appropriate. Lacks vanilla character; adds maple notes instead. Texture similar but slightly thinner.changes result

Troubleshooting

Syrup crystallized into grainy texture within days

Sugar was stirred during boiling or cooled too slowly, creating seed crystals for re-crystallization. Impurities (dust, utensil residue) can also trigger this.Gently reheat the syrup until crystals dissolve (212°F/100°C). Add 1 tbsp light corn syrup (invert sugar inhibits crystallization) per 200g batch. Prevent by never stirring boiling sugar water.

Weak or barely detectable vanilla flavor

Under-steeping (too short), insufficient vanilla (old, dried-out beans), or beans with low vanillin content. Adding extract at end without steeping fails to extract pod compounds.Steep spent vanilla bean in new hot syrup for 4–8 hours. For future batches, use plump, moist beans with visible oil on the cut surface; snap a bean — you should see beads of cavé oil. Authentic Madagascar Bourbon beans have the highest vanillin content.

Cloudy or murky syrup instead of clear

Pulp from vanilla cavé released into syrup (from cutting/splitting bean incorrectly), or syrup was not strained fine enough. Contaminated container or straining through dirty cloth.Strain through 2 layers of cheesecloth or a coffee filter. If cavé contamination is heavy, the only fix is re-straining. Always split vanilla beans with the tip of a paring knife, scraping cavé from the inside rather than chopping the whole pod.

Storage

Keeps 3–4 weeks refrigerated in clean, sealed glass bottle (bottled at bakery or coffee shop standards). 3–6 months if preserved with 15–20% vodka.Store in clean glass bottle or jar with tight-fitting lid. Do not introduce contaminants (unclean dipper, double-dipping). Keep at consistent refrigerator temperature 35–40°F. Do not store at room temperature for more than 24 hours. Reheat: Serve cold from refrigerator (most applications) or microwave 5–10 seconds to return to pourable viscosity if solidified. For cleaning sticky bottle, soak in warm water.
